There’s probably more than a few Hip Hop fans that have fantasized about sitting courtside with Jay-Z at a Knicks game at Madison Square Garden. Well, they might be in luck because if their wallets are fat enough they can now bid on tickets to sit courtside with Hov himself.

Bidding on the two seats started earlier this week with bids for the seats starting at an impressive $8,500. The auction will officially close on Wednesday, March 30.

Jay-Z will be giving all of the proceeds from the auction to the Stephen Gaynor School in New York City, a school that specializes in teaching children with disabilities.

In other Hip Hop news, Atlanta rapper Big Boi will be giving out 4,000 tickets (two tickets per person) to his show at Austin’s South By Southwest music festival through a promotion with the location-based social networking site Foursquare.

All fans have to do is follow Big Boi and check in on Foursquare at various locations at the festival to win a pair of tickets.
